Fleet Mechanic Responsibilities

  • Perform thorough maintenance on all trucks, machinery, and equipment to ensure readiness for job site travel and usage
  • Inspect engines, machines, transmissions, etc., and run diagnostic tests to discover functionality issues
  • Conduct repairs aiming for maximum reliability
  • Troubleshoot reported problems and resolve them promptly
  • Clean and apply lubricants to machinery components
  • Replenish fluids and components of engines and machinery
  • Provide consultation on correct maintenance and preventative measures to machine or vehicle users
  • Build and assemble machines or mechanical components according to requirements
  • Undertake other related duties in the yard as assigned
  • Keep records/logs of work and report on issues

Fleet Mechanic Requirements:

  • 5+ years as a mechanic with gas and diesel equipment and heavy equipment experience, such as skid steers, excavators, or crane trucks
  • Highly mechanically inclined, capable of performing general repairs and maintenance
  • Basic Excel use and generally tech-savvy
  • Experience in a construction, utility, or tree trimming company
  • Excellent knowledge of machinery and hydraulic, electrical, and other systems and their components
  • Aptitude in using various hand tools and precision measurement tools
  • Ability to follow established procedures and practices and read instructions
  • A strong commitment to all health and safety guidelines
  • Very good communication skills and ability to work with a team
  • Problem-solving ability
  • Very good physical strength and stamina
  • A high school diploma is preferred
  • Certification from a vocational school or completion of an apprenticeship is a definite plus
  • A former mechanic is preferred
  • Bilingual is a huge plus
  • A license is preferred
